Can bulk activated carbon be used in water filters?

I own a Katadyn Combi water filter. Carbon refill packets for it are expensive. There are many places to buy activated carbon in bulk relatively cheap. Physically it's a trivial matter to buy in bulk and use it in the filter but I'm wondering about the quality of the carbon, the form of the carbon and how suited it is for the filter or anything else I need to be aware of when buying carbon in bulk.


I think you might be in for more trouble than its worth. Activated carbon will come in a powder form, most likely. So then you'd have to open the filters, dump out the old stuff, and hope your system has enough pressure to push through that much carbon.

I would look into some heavy research on the fabrication of carbon filters before I tried to do something like that.

Its sort of like saying "gas is expensive, i think i'll just buy oil on the open market, and refine it at home to make the gasoline."

What can I use the carbon from an old water filter for?

It seems like a waste to throw it out. Does the carbon have any other use around the home?


It is full of impurities from the water that passed through it. You could regenerate it by driving off the impurities with heat which you don't have enough of at home. Throw it away.

    There are a variety industrial element and applications used in the industrial arena. Its not as simple as one element, as the industrial sector offers and requires detailed filtration systems that business professionals should be cognizant of and recognize to correctly pick their ideal filter.

    Absorption Filters. Absorption filters are designed to take out water or a specific chemical from fuel, solvents and oils. Generally used in gas pipe-lines, refineries, oil recycling applications.

    Adsorption Filters. The Fullers Earth is used to absorb soulable contaminants such as gums, resins, waxes and acids from fuels, oils, and solvents. Carbon elements are created for the restriction of color and smell from potable liquids such as water, vegetable oils and mineral oils.

    Mrs. Hall-Massey's question is easily answered: the Clean Water Act and the Safe Drinking Water Act are being violated significantly and routinely, and the violators are simply not being punished.

    According to the NYT's investigation, state officials fined or otherwise punished fewer than 3 percent of Clean Water Act violations. And when there are more than 506,000 Clean Water Act violations by more than 23,000 companies and other facilities, 97% unpunished violations means something.
